Crinella heads back to Wichita

Crinella heads back to Wichita

WICHITA, Kan. - The Wichita Thunder, ECHL affiliate of the National Hockey League's Edmonton Oilers and American Hockey League's Bakersfield Condors, announced the re-signing of forward Peter Crinella for the 2020-21 season.

Crinella, 23, is coming off a solid rookie campaign where he recorded 32 points (19g-13a) in 52 games and was named the team's Rookie of the Year.He turned pro last year after spending four seasons at College of the Holy Cross. Crinella appeared in 129 games for the Crusaders, notching 48 points (21g-27a). He had his highest goal total of his collegiate career during his senior campaign, scoring 15 points (7g-8a) in 35 games.
